(OKLO) reported Q1 2026 earnings with a net loss of $0.19 per share, beating the consensus estimate of -$0.1966 by 3.36%. The company reported no revenue during the quarter, consistent with its pre-commercial stage as a developer of advanced nuclear fission power plants. Following the release, OKLO shares rose 1.21% in after-hours trading, reflecting investor optimism over the narrower-than-expected loss.

Looking ahead, Oklo expects to submit its license application to the NRC in the coming quarters, a critical step toward commercial operation. The company anticipates that regulatory clarity and potential partnership announcements could accelerate its timeline. However, management cautioned that the development and deployment of advanced nuclear reactors involves significant technical, regulatory, and financial risks. Oklo’s strategic priorities include securing additional funding from government programs and private investors to support construction costs. The company may also explore site-specific partnerships with utilities or industrial users. While no formal revenue guidance was provided, Oklo reiterated that it does not expect to generate revenue until its first reactor achieves commercial operation, which may occur in the late 2020s or early 2030s. The path to profitability remains contingent on successful licensing and construction.

The market response to Oklo’s Q1 report was modestly positive, with the stock gaining 1.21% as investors focused on the earnings beat and steady operational progress. Analysts covering the stock have noted that Oklo’s cash position and spending discipline are key near-term watchpoints, especially given the capital-intensive nature of nuclear development. Some analysts view the narrower loss as a sign of improving efficiency, while others remain cautious about the long timeline to commercialization. What to watch next includes any updates on NRC licensing progress, new fundraising announcements, and potential offtake agreements. The broader market sentiment toward nuclear energy stocks remains mixed, but Oklo’s continued execution on its roadmap may support its valuation. Investors should monitor cash burn rates and any regulatory milestones that could act as catalysts.
